Just What Are Robot Cleaners?

Robot cleaners are autonomous devices created to clean floorings without direct human control. They browse your home utilizing a mix of sensing units, mapping innovation, and algorithms to effectively tidy different floor surface areas. While the term "robot cleaner" can encompass a range of devices, in the context of home cleaning, it mainly refers to 2 primary classifications:
Robot Vacuum Cleaners: These are the most typical type, designed to autonomously vacuum floorings, getting dust, dirt, pet hair, and debris. They usually include brushes, suction power, and filters to successfully collect and include the dust.Robot Mop Cleaners: These robots are designed to mop hard floors, eliminating spills, stains, and gunk. They normally dispense water or cleaning solution and utilize a mopping pad to clean the surface area. Some advanced designs can even vacuum and mop at the same time or sequentially.
While less typical for home use, other types of robot cleaners exist, such as those created for swimming pools or windows. Nevertheless, for the function of this article, we will mainly focus on robot vacuum and mop cleaners ideal for UK homes.

Selecting the Right Robot Cleaner for Your UK Home

With a vast selection of robot cleaners available in the UK market, picking the [best robot vacuum cleaners](https://imoodle.win/wiki/How_The_10_Most_Disastrous_Automatic_Vacuum_Cleaner_UK_Fails_Of_All_Time_Could_Have_Been_Prevented) one can feel overwhelming. Here are essential aspects to think about to ensure you select a robot cleaner that meets your specific needs and home environment:
Floor Types: Consider the kinds of flooring in your home. Most robot vacuum are developed to handle a mix of difficult floorings and carpets. Nevertheless, if you have mainly thick carpets, try to find designs with strong suction power and robust brush rolls designed for carpets. For homes with primarily difficult floorings, robot mops or mix vacuum-mop robotics may be perfect.Home Size and Layout: Larger homes or multi-story homes might require robots with longer battery life and advanced mapping abilities. Consider the robot's coverage location and whether it can deal with numerous spaces and navigate intricate layouts. For smaller sized flats or homes, a fundamental model with a shorter battery life may be sufficient.Pet Ownership: If you have pets, especially those that shed heavily, prioritize robot cleaners with strong suction, tangle-free brush rolls created for pet hair, and efficient filtering systems to trap irritants. Bigger dustbins are likewise useful for homes with pets.Smart Features and Connectivity: Decide which smart features are very important to you. Do you desire app control, scheduling, zone cleaning, virtual borders, or voice assistant integration? These features can substantially boost the user experience and customizability of your cleaning.Spending plan: Robot cleaners range in cost from entry-level models under ₤ 200 to high-end devices surpassing ₤ 800 or perhaps ₤ 1000. Identify your budget and research study designs within that price range, balancing functions and efficiency with cost.Battery Life and Charging: Consider the robot's battery life and charging time. Ensure the battery life suffices to clean your desired area on a single charge. Some robots include [automatic vacuum cleaner](https://foodskirt3.werite.net/the-no) recharging, going back to their charging dock when the battery is low and resuming cleaning as soon as charged.Dustbin Capacity: A larger dustbin capacity suggests less frequent emptying. This is particularly important for larger homes or homes with animals.Navigation and Mapping: Different robots use numerous navigation systems. Fundamental designs may use random bounce navigation, while advanced models use organized navigation with mapping innovation. Mapping permits more effective cleaning paths, virtual limits, and zoned cleaning.Noise Level: If noise is a concern, check the decibel ranking of the robot cleaner. Some models are designed to run more quietly than others.Brand Name Reputation and Reviews: Research trustworthy brands and read customer evaluations to assess the reliability, efficiency, and client assistance of different designs.

Using and Maintaining Your Robot Cleaner

To guarantee your robot cleaner functions optimally and lasts for years, appropriate usage and upkeep are important. Here are some key ideas:
Prepare Your Home: Before running your robot cleaner, clean cables, small objects, and loose carpets that might block its path.Routinely Empty the Dustbin: Empty the dustbin after each cleaning session or as required, specifically if you have family pets or a bigger home.Clean Brushes and Filters: Regularly clean the brushes and filters according to the maker's instructions. This guarantees optimum cleaning efficiency and prevents dust build-up.Check and Clean Sensors: Gently clean the robot's sensors to make sure accurate navigation and barrier detection.Change Parts as Needed: Brush rolls, filters, and mopping pads will ultimately need replacing. Follow the manufacturer's recommendations for replacement periods.Keep the Charging Dock Clear: Ensure the charging dock is quickly available and free from blockages.Follow Manufacturer's Guidelines: Always refer to the user handbook provided with your robot cleaner for particular directions on usage, upkeep, and troubleshooting.

Are robot cleaners ideal for all UK homes?
Robot cleaners are appropriate for the majority of UK homes. Consider your floor types, home size, and particular cleaning needs when picking a design. They work well in flats, homes, and apartments.
How much do robot cleaners expense in the UK?
Prices differ extensively. Entry-level models start from under ₤ 200, mid-range designs range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500, and high-end models can cost ₤ 500 to over ₤ 1000.

Do robot cleaners deal with carpets?
Yes, lots of robot vacuum cleaners are designed to deal with carpets. Search for designs with strong suction power and brush rolls suitable for carpets.
Do robot cleaners work on pet hair?
Yes, numerous robot cleaners are exceptional for pet hair. Look for models particularly designed for pet hair with tangle-free brush rolls and HEPA filters.
What is the battery life of a robot cleaner?
Battery life differs depending upon the design, normally varying from 60 to 120 minutes or more.
Do robot cleaners come with a guarantee in the UK?
Yes, the majority of robot cleaners bought in the UK included a producer's warranty, generally for 1-2 years. Check the guarantee information when buying.
Are robot cleaners loud?
Robot cleaners are generally quieter than traditional vacuum cleaners, but noise levels differ. Check the decibel ranking if sound is an issue.
